The removal of rubber residue from hardened cement surfaces is a common maintenance concern for property owners and facility managers. These unsightly blemishes, often left by vehicles, detract from the aesthetic appeal of the concrete and can potentially affect its long-term durability. Addressing this issue promptly and effectively is crucial for maintaining the integrity and appearance of the surface.
Maintaining clean concrete surfaces offers several advantages. Beyond the visual enhancement, removing such markings prevents the potential build-up of grime and debris that can accelerate the deterioration of the concrete. Historically, various methods have been employed to tackle this problem, ranging from abrasive techniques to chemical solutions, each with varying degrees of success and potential impact on the environment and the concrete itself.
